This semi-detached house in Newcastle Upon Tyne, NE6 4LB, has a floor area of 63 square meters and was built between 1930-1949. The property features fully double-glazed windows and a mains gas heating system. The current energy rating is D, indicating a relatively low level of energy efficiency. The estimated annual running costs are £825.00, while the estimated annual energy costs are £696.00, suggesting a potential for significant energy cost savings. The property's EPC rating is 67, indicating a moderate level of energy efficiency, with potential for improvement. - Based on our analysis, this property has a HomeScore of 892 out of 999.
